Hackman is believed to have died on Feb. 17 -- nine days before he and his wife were discovered dead -- Mendoza also said Friday, noting that was the date of the last recorded "event" on his pacemaker. That is believed to have been Hackman's "last day of life," the sheriff said, noting that it is still unclear when Arakawa died.

A cause and manner of death remain pending, he said. Investigators are still awaiting full autopsy results and toxicology reports, he said.

Mendoza said it could be at least three months before they have the final autopsy findings.
